SSC Junior Hindi Translator JHT Final Result 2025 Declared - Check Now
The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) has officially released the final result for the SSC Junior Hindi Translator (JHT), Junior Translator, and Senior Hindi Translator Recruitment 2024. If you were waiting eagerly for the SSC JHT Final Result 2025, your wait is over. Candidates who appeared in the Paper II exam held on 29 March 2025 can now check their final results online.
The SSC JHT recruitment process began in August 2024, with applications accepted till 25 August 2024. The recruitment included two main papers followed by the document verification and preference form submission. The admit card for Paper I was issued on 04 December 2024, and the answer key was made available on 12 December 2024. Now, after multiple stages, the final result has been declared on 26 July 2025.

SSC JHT 2024 - Important Dates
- Application Start Date: 02 August 2024
- Last Date to Apply: 25 August 2024
- Fee Payment Deadline: 26 August 2024
- Form Correction: 04-05 September 2024
- Paper I Exam Date: 09 December 2024
- Admit Card Available: 04 December 2024
- Answer Key Released: 12 December 2024
- Result of Paper I: 14 February 2025
- Paper II Exam Date: 29 March 2025
- Post Preference Form Submission: 09-14 June 2025
- Final Result Declared: 26 July 2025
SSC JHT 2024 - Application Fee
- General/OBC/EWS:₹ 100/-
- SC/ST/PH: Exempted
- Fee Payment Mode: Online through Debit/Credit Card, Net Banking, UPI
Age Limit (As on 01 August 2024)
- Minimum Age: 18 Years
- Maximum Age: 30 Years
- Age Relaxation as per Government rules
Total Vacancy
Approximate total number of posts: 320
Post-Wise Eligibility Criteria
| Code | Post Name | Eligibility |
|---|---|---|
| A | Junior Translator in CSOLS | Master's Degree in Hindi or English with English or Hindi as compulsory subject OR Master's Degree in any subject with English Medium and Hindi as compulsory subject + Diploma in Translation or 2 years of experience. |
| B | Junior Translator in Railway | Same as above |
| C | Junior Translator in Armed Forces | Same as above |
| D | Junior Translator/JHT in Subordinate Offices | Same as above |
| E | Senior Hindi Translator | Master's Degree as above + Diploma in Translation + 3 Years Experience |
Selection Process
- Written Exam (Paper I & II)
- Translation Skill Test
- Document Verification
